SmartRoutes vs Qualified — at a glance
| Feature | SmartRoutes | Qualified |
|---|---|---|
| Rating | 4.8 / 5 | 4.6 / 5 |
| Reviews | 4 | 43 |
| Starting price | $29 /Month | Contact for pricing |
| Free trial | Yes | Yes |
| Free version | No | No |
| Best for | Large Enterprises, Medium Business, Small Business | Individuals, Large Enterprises, Medium Business |
| Category | Route Planning Software | Assessment Software |
| Platforms | SaaS/Web/Cloud, Mobile - Android, Mobile - iOS | SaaS/Web/Cloud |
| API | Available | Available |
| Support modes | Online | Online |
| Certifications | — | — |
| Data residency | US | US |
Key differences between SmartRoutes and Qualified
- Pricing: SmartRoutes starts at $29 /Month. Qualified pricing is not publicly listed.
- Target audience: SmartRoutes is built for Large Enterprises and Medium Business, while Qualified targets Individuals and Large Enterprises.
- User satisfaction: SmartRoutes scores higher with a 4.8-star average.
- Deployment: SmartRoutes supports SaaS/Web/Cloud, Mobile - Android, Mobile - iOS; Qualified supports SaaS/Web/Cloud.
